Calculate Log Base 131 of 232

To solve the equation log 131 (232)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 232, a = 131:
    log 131 (232) = log(232) / log(131)
  3. Evaluate the term:
    log(232) / log(131)
    = 1.39794000867204 / 1.92427928606188
    = 1.1172342390625
